Default PSTN Extensions

I'm a fairly new user with Asterisk and the SPA-3000. I've gotten everything set up to my liking, but the only other thing I wish to do is to add extensions on PSTN. I want to capture whatever number that the caller dialed to pass to the Asterisk server. I am not talking about caller ID; I don't even have that.

My only dial plan under the PSTN tab is:

S0<:1000@192.168.1.104:5060>

Is there anything to replace the 1000 with so that I can pass the number dialed from the SPA-3000 to Asterisk? If not, should I wait for an extension on Asterisk?
